Former MP and independent candidate Jimmy Miringtoro is the MP-elect for Central Bougainville, after the end of counting today in the Central Bougainville Open By-Election.

In a statement today, Electoral Commissioner Simon Sinai says Mr Miringtoro was declared MP-elect at Tupukas Primary School in Arawa at ten o'clock this morning by the Returning Officer Justine Pantumari.

Mr Miringtoro collected 7,868 votes in the 11th exclusion surpassing the absolute majority of set at 7,643.

His closest rival and PANGU candidate Lohial Nuau collected 4,168 votes, while independent candidate Flynn Naunsi Detou came third with 3,249 votes in a field of 14 candidates.

Mr. Miringtoro was a two term MP for Central Bougainville from 2007 to 2012 and was re-elected in 2012, before he was unseated by another former MP late Sam Akoitai in 2017.

Meanwhile, Mr Sinai commended the efforts of his election team on the ground for the successful conduct of the By-Election, given the limited resources, time, and space.
